Leopalace Palm Side Unit 205: A Fully Furnished Apartment in Uruma, Okinawa

This Leopalace Palm Side apartment in Uruma City's Akamichi area offers a convenient and comfortable living solution, particularly suited for individuals or single-parent families. The property is a 1K layout with approximately 21.75 sqm of floor space, located on the second floor of a two-story reinforced concrete building constructed in 2006. The monthly rent is 51,000 yen, with an additional monthly common area fee of 6,500 yen. A key feature is that it comes fully furnished with furniture and appliances, allowing for a comfortable lifestyle from the day you move in.

The apartment is well-equipped with an IH cooktop, system kitchen, propane gas, separate bath and toilet, bathroom dryer, heated toilet seat, bathtub, air conditioning, closet, walk-in closet, shoe cupboard, internet connectivity, monitor-equipped intercom, parcel box, and an indoor space for a washing machine. The property is part of a "Single Life Support Campaign," which includes benefits like no security deposit, no agency fees for a lower initial cost, and inclusive water charges. A guarantor is generally not required, making the contract process smooth. There is a covered bicycle parking area available at no extra charge. For those interested, optional internet plans start from 2,640 yen per month, with additional paid options for unlimited data, U-NEXT video streaming, and magazine subscriptions. If furniture or appliances break through no fault of the tenant, they will be replaced free of charge.

Important notes on costs: Initial move-in costs include prorated rent for the first month and the following month's rent, fire insurance (13,130 to 26,680 yen for two years), a guarantee entrustment fee (100-120% of monthly rent for personal contracts, subject to change based on screening), key replacement fee (16,500 yen tax included), move-out cleaning fee (41,800 yen tax included), optional resident support system plus (18,975 yen tax included), and optional antibacterial treatment fee (18,040 yen tax included). Monthly costs beyond rent include an environmental maintenance fee of 550 yen, a rent withdrawal handling fee of 524 yen, and optional internet fees. Other fees include a 10,000 yen guarantee entrustment fee every year from the second year onward, and a 16,500 yen renewal fee every two years. Required documents for application include an application form, personal identification (driver's license, student ID, passport, etc.), and proof of income (e.g., pay slips from the last two months; self-employed persons need a tax certificate).

The contract is primarily electronic, requiring smartphone operation from application to key receipt. Rooms on the second floor and above have carpeting, not flooring. Furniture and appliance brands vary by room. Interior photos are of the same layout type; the actual condition takes precedence and should be confirmed via viewing. If damage occurs due to tenant negligence, repair costs may be charged separately from the move-out cleaning fee. A penalty of one month's rent applies for moving out within one year of the contract start date. If a discount like one month's free rent was applied, it becomes void upon early termination, and the discounted amount becomes payable. Parking space availability is not guaranteed and must be confirmed. Applications are processed on a first-come, first-served basis.
